Hotel Blu
I’m matt but mix as Hotel Blu, originally from South East London but now living and studying in Brighton. I mainly mix house & techno but also dabble with breaks, I started mixing in September 2020 and since then I’ve thrown various parties and played at a few clubs out here in Brighton with my collective.
I was introduced to Brixton Radio last year through Gefra another house head resident and since then Brixton has welcomed me and given me a platform to use club standard equipment and to be part of an amazing community. Playing at Brixton has allowed me to build confidence & build my musical resume & has also given me the opportunity to spread the platform with friends through b2b shows.
Big love to brix for looking after me, always x

Alex Cuddles
From an ice-bar in the Austrian Alps to bursting basements in Brighton, Alex Cuddles has played them all – and still does! Over the 15 years of DJing professionally, he has gigged all over Europe and the UK, held down residencies in spaces as varied as private members clubs in Shoreditch, the O2 Academies and zombie chase games, boat parties in Budapest, Rave-A-Roo for young folks at Ministry Of Sound, countless festival appearances (including the likes of Glastonbury, Bestival, Standon Calling, Rewind and the Isle Of Wight) and loads of corporate events for clients, including Levis, Red Bull, Google, Itunes and Instagram – not to forget countless weddings and private parties too.
While happiest nuzzling into the warm bosom of disco, funk, soul and hip-hop, he’s equally adept at throwing house parties, techno knees-ups, junglist mashups and the more esoteric end of rock and ambience – in brief, most things apart from gabber.

Richio Suzuki
DJ Richio Suzuki has spent nearly 40 years on the club, weekender, festival & party scene, worldwide! He currently hosts several events including, Hawaiian Bop, Mellow Mellow right on, Version Excursion, Music is my sanctuary and Diggin’.
He favours vinyl DJ sets of 50’s and 60’s Rock ’n’ Roll, Vintage R ’n’ B, Soul, Funk, Jazz, Disco, Reggae, Ska, Old Skool Hip Hop, Classic House, Cool 80’s Pop, Eclectic and Balearic grooves depending on the venue or event. Richio grew up in the north of England where he was a dancer and young DJ on the Northern soul, Jazz, Funk and Soul scene and became heavily involved with the early organisation of the Southport weekender.
Richio moved to London, aged 21 and got involved with pirate radio and the house and rave scene, DJ’ing at Clubs such as Club UK. At this time the Southport weekender embraced house music and Richio had his own room of techno and house as well as playing other weekenders alongside the likes of Fabio and Grooverider and Carl Cox. By 1995 everyone was a house DJ and Richio was asked to play the back room at Ministry of Sound where he was asked to play anything but house. This led to Richio DJ’ing at some of the most exclusive bars, hotels and private events in London.
He has been involved with a number of Festivals such as Love Box, Standon Calling and Latitude where he hosted his Hawaiian Bop in the Woods. DJ Bookings abroad include, Japan, Thailand (Millennium), Bahrain, Ibiza, France, Italy, Belgium, Denmark and Luxembourg.
